PJ Tales for Kids at the Warren County Public Library
Beginning in August, the Warren County Public Library will sponsor a new program called PJ Tales. Twice a month, on Tuesdays, families are welcome to come to the Main Library to hear stories and rhymes, sing songs, enjoy a simple craft and participate in lots of other fun activities.
“Children of all ages in our community are invited to join us for a fun time at the library and to get excited about reading,” says outreach librarian Stephanie Wycihowski. “By adding this evening program at the Main Library, it will provide an opportunity for families who are unable to join us for our morning programs to make PJ Tales part of their pre-bedtime routine.”
PJ Tales will be held on August 17 and 31, September 14 and 28, October 5 and 19, November 9 and 30, December 7 and 28 at 6:00 p.m. at the Main Library. Registration is not required, just come out and enjoy this new evening program.
